Getting to a point where my lack of degree is hindering my career progress [NY] by swellandnifty in humanresources

[–]doubledutch210 2 points3 points  (0 children)

I did this last year, at WGU. I had an associates degree (with a ton of businesses classes as part of that) so over half the classes I needed for the WGU bachelors was done upon transfer. I did 27 classes in 4 months, and graduated with my bachelors. Having 15+ years of experience really helped me fly through it, and I did learn stuff as well. I only had to pay for one 6-month term, and my employer reimbursed me in full so I had zero out of pocket cost. I did it to check a box and it’s something that I’m glad I finally did for myself. And I’m really glad I was able to do it quickly instead of on someone else’s schedule.
